Фундамент HTML и CSS для новичков
Фундамент HTML и CSS для новичков
HTML и CSS представляют собой базовые технологии веб-разработки. HTML ответственен за структуру и содержание страницы, а CSS контролирует зрительным оформлением элементов. Овладение этих языков даёт путь к построению ресурсов.
HTML расшифровывается как HyperText Markup Language. Язык разметки применяет теги для установления типа материала. Браузер обрабатывает теги и показывает материал соответственно определённой построению.
CSS обозначает Cascading Style Sheets. Каскадные таблицы стилей обеспечивают разделить наполнение и отображение. Разработчик может модифицировать внешний облик всего ресурса, отредактировав один файл стилей.
Овладение рокс казино требует поэтапного способа. Начинающим советуется изначально освоить основные теги разметки. После понимания структуры документа можно приступать к стилизации элементов.
Текущие браузеры обеспечивают современные стандарты языков. Инструменты разработчика внедрены в Chrome, Firefox и другие браузеры. Консоль браузера помогает тестировать код и изучать rox casino на практических образцах.
Построение HTML‑документа: doctype, head, body и фундаментальный макет страницы
Каждый HTML-документ открывается с объявления DOCTYPE. Объявление сообщает браузеру версию языка разметки. Современные страницы применяютhtmlдля определения стандарта HTML5.
Основной элемент html включает всё содержимое документа. Атрибут lang устанавливает язык страницы для поисковых систем. Корректное указание языка увеличивает доступность и сканирование сайта.
Раздел head хранит метаинформацию о странице. Внутри находятся теги meta, title, link для подключения стилей. Кодировка UTF-8 гарантирует правильное воспроизведение букв. Название title отображается во закладке браузера и результатах поиска.
Элемент body охватывает весь визуальный содержимое страницы. Пользователь воспринимает только содержимое этого раздела в окне браузера. Программисты помещают текст, рисунки, формы внутри казино рокс.
Базовый макет страницы служит начальной точкой для проектов. Корректная структура обеспечивает совместимость с разными браузерами. Грамотная организация кода упрощает последующую разработку и обслуживание.
Главные HTML‑теги: заголовки, параграфы, гиперссылки, картинки и списки
Названия от h1 до h6 организуют структуру контента на странице. Тег h1 указывает основной название и употребляется один раз. Последующие уровни создают вложенную организацию разделов. Поисковые системы изучают названия для определения направленности.
Тег p создаёт текстовые абзацы и является основным элементом для размещения информации. Браузер автоматически добавляет отбивки сверху и снизу. Разделение текста на абзацы повышает восприятие.
Гиперссылки образуются тегом a с обязательным атрибутом href. Адрес может указывать на сторонний источник или закладку внутри страницы. Атрибут target со параметром _blank открывает ссылку в новой вкладке.
Тег img внедряет изображения в документ. Атрибут src хранит маршрут к файлу картинки. Замещающий текст в атрибуте alt представляет картинку для рокс казино и вспомогательных средств.
Неупорядоченные списки ul содержат элементы li без определённого порядка. Упорядоченные перечни ol отображают пункты с номерами. Списки способствуют структурировать сведения в комфортном виде для усвоения.
Смысловая структура: header, nav, main, section, article, footer
Семантические теги придают содержательное смысл элементам страницы. Браузеры и поисковые системы лучше осознают организацию документа. Употребление правильных тегов увеличивает доступность для людей с ограниченными возможностями.
Тег header обозначает вводную часть страницы или раздела. Внутри располагается логотип, навигация, заголовок ресурса. Каждая страница может включать несколько элементов header.
Элемент nav служит для навигационных гиперссылок. Меню ресурса, оглавление, хлебные крошки помещаются внутри этого тега. Скринридеры используют nav для быстрого перехода по rox casino.
Ключевые семантические контейнеры:
- main содержит уникальный материал страницы
- section группирует тематически объединённое содержимое
- article являет самостоятельную композицию
- footer охватывает сведения об создателе, копирайт, связи
Грамотная семантическая разметка создаёт последовательную построение документа. Поисковые роботы результативнее индексируют страницы с содержательными тегами. Программисты проще навигируют в коде при употреблении семантических элементов.
Что такое CSS: подключение стилей и фундаментальные селекторы (элемент, класс, id)
CSS задаёт визуальное отображение HTML-элементов на странице. Каскадные таблицы стилей дают управлять цветом, размером, размещением контента. Отделение оформления и структуры облегчает создание проекта.
Существует три варианта подключения стилей к документу. Сторонний документ CSS связывается через тег link в секции head. Внутренние стили помещаются в теге style. Inline стили вносятся в атрибут style элемента.
Выборщик элемента отбирает все теги определённого типа на странице. Объявление p color: blue; установит синий цвет ко всем абзацам. Такой способ эффективен для глобального оформления.
Классы обеспечивают оформлять набор элементов с схожими признаками. Атрибут class присваивается тегам, а в рокс казино селектор начинается с точки. Один элемент способен иметь несколько классов через пространство.
Идентификатор id обозначает уникальный элемент на странице. Выборщик id стартует с символа решётки в таблице стилей. Каждый идентификатор используется только один раз в документе. Специфичность стилей id больше, чем у классов и выборщиков элементов.
Фундаментальные параметры CSS: цвет, гарнитуры, отбивки и взаимодействие с текстом
Атрибут color устанавливает цвет текста элемента. Параметры указываются в форматах hex, rgb, rgba или именами цветов. Параметр background-color устанавливает задний цвет контейнера. Грамотный перепад увеличивает восприятие материала.
Семейство шрифтов устанавливается через font-family. Рекомендуется задавать множество альтернатив через запятую. Браузер подберёт начальный доступный шрифт из перечня. Размер текста контролируется свойством font-size в пикселях или процентах.
Параметр font-weight контролирует толщиной шрифта. Значения указываются числами от 100 до 900 или словами normal и bold. Наклонное оформление задаётся через font-style со параметром italic.
Выравнивание текста определяется свойством text-align с вариантами left, right, center, justify. Межстрочное интервал контролируется через line-height. Оформление текста text-decoration добавляет подчёркивание или перечёркивание в казино рокс.
Внешние отбивки margin образуют пространство вокруг элемента. Внутренние отступы padding создают промежуток между границей и содержимым. Величины указываются для всех краёв одновременно или отдельно для каждой края.
Схема блока (box model): content, padding, border, margin и обводки
Модель бокса описывает структуру каждого элемента на веб-странице. Каждый блок состоит из четырёх слоёв: содержимого, внутреннего отбивки, обводки и внешнего интервала. Усвоение схемы важно для регулирования размерами элементов.
Зона content содержит действительное содержимое: текст, изображения или вложенные блоки. Ширина и высота устанавливаются атрибутами width и height. По умолчанию эти параметры устанавливают лишь габарит наполнения.
Внутренний интервал padding образует пространство между содержимым и рамкой элемента. Атрибут получает величины для каждой края индивидуально или одно для всех сторон. Рост padding расширяет общий величину контейнера.
Рамка border окружает элемент зримой полосой. Свойство border объединяет толщину, тип и цвет обводки. Имеются различные типы: solid, dashed, dotted и другие опции в rox casino.
Внешний отбивка margin задаёт расстояние между блоками на странице. Отрицательные величины margin сближают блоки. Свойство box-sizing со параметром border-box включает padding и border в указанные width и height.
Базис построения: инлайновые и блочные элементы, flexbox/простая компоновка для начинающих
HTML-элементы разделяются на блочные и строчные по способу отображения. Блочные элементы занимают всю наличную ширину и открываются с свежей строки. Инлайновые элементы размещаются в русле текста и захватывают исключительно требуемое пространство.
Атрибут display модифицирует тип представления элемента. Значение block превращает элемент в блочный, а inline делает строчным. Параметр inline-block сочетает характеристики обоих видов.
Flexbox предоставляет механизм для создания адаптивных компоновок. Контейнер с display: flex превращает внутренние элементы в flex-элементы. Направление размещения задаётся атрибутом flex-direction.
Ключевые параметры flexbox для выравнивания:
- justify-content позиционирует элементы вдоль главной линии
- align-items контролирует позиционированием по поперечной оси
- flex-wrap даёт элементам перемещаться на свежую линию
- gap образует интервалы между flex-элементами
Элементарная компоновка начинается с понимания движения документа. Элементы размещаются сверху вниз и слева направо. Flexbox упрощает формирование отзывчивых макетов в рокс казино.
Упражнение для начинающих: создание простой страницы и поэтапное совершенствование с посредством CSS
Создание первой веб-страницы открывается с основного образца. Документ включает декларацию DOCTYPE, блоки head и body с минимальным наполнением. Элементарная страница содержит название, параграфы текста и рисунок.
Стартовый шаг стилизации — присоединение внешнего документа CSS к документу. Сгенерируйте файл styles.css и присоедините его через тег link. Приступите с основных конфигураций: определите шрифт для страницы и цвет фона body.
Дальнейший этап — стилизация текста и цветовой схемы. Задайте размеры и оттенки названий, установите интерлиньяж расстояние для параграфов. Внесите яркие оттенки для повышения удобочитаемости.
Работа с интервалами создаёт зрительную структуру. Задайте наибольшую ширину обёртки и отцентрируйте содержимое через margin: auto. Внесите внутренние отбивки padding вокруг элементов в казино рокс.
Заключительные усовершенствования содержат оформление гиперссылок и hover-эффектов. Измените цвет линков и устраните подчёркивание. Задействуйте border-radius для закругления углов картинок. Экспериментируйте с разнообразными атрибутами для осознания их воздействия.
